The Madison County Record
Huntsville, AR
24 Jun 1976

George Washington Russell Bolinger, 83, Star Route, Witter, died June 17 in the Huntsville Memorial Hospital. Born April 6, 1893, in Madison County, he was the son of Asa and Sarah Hayes Bolinger, and the widower of Ethel Gertrude Bolinger, who died February 2, 1967. He was a retired farmer.

Survivors include two sons, Homer Bolinger, Republic of Mexico, and Roy Bolinger, Springdale; two brothers, Bill Bolinger of California, and Joe Bolinger of Oklahoma; one sister, Mrs. Martha Knox of Oklahoma; two grandchildren and five great-grandchildren.

Graveside funeral services were held Monday, June 21, at 2 p.m. in the Witter Cemetery with the Rev. Dennis Cottrell officiating. Arrangements were under the direction of Brashears Funeral Home.
